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bronze Ground Beetle | Anoa de quarle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(arthropodes)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(insecte) | Mammalia (mammifères) |
| Order | Coleoptera (Beetles) |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) |
| Family | Carabidae | Bovidae (Bovids) |
| Genus | Carabus | Bubalus |
| Species | Carabus nemoralis | Bubalus quarlesi |
